About Mohammed VI polytechnic University (UM6P)

Mohammed VI Polytechnic University (UM6P) is an internationally oriented institution of higher learning, that is committed to an educational system based on the highest standards of teaching and research in fields related to the sustainable economic development of Morocco and Africa. UM6P is an institution oriented towards applied research and innovation. On a specific focus on Africa, UM6P aims to position these fields as the forefront and become a university of international standing.   

More than just a traditional academic institution, UM6P is a platform for experimentation and a pool of opportunities, for students, professors and staff. It offers a high-quality living and study environment thanks to its state-of-the-art infrastructure. With an innovative approach, UM6P places research and innovation at the heart of its educational project as a driving force of a business model.

In its research approach, the UM6P promotes transdisciplinary, entrepreneurship spirit and collaboration with external institutions for developing up to date science and at continent level in order to address real challenges.

All our programs run as start-ups and can be self-organized when they reach a critical mass. Thus, academic liberty is promoted as far as funding is developed by research teams.

The research programs are integrated from long-term research to short-term applications in linkage with incubation and start-up ecosystems.

About MSN department

The Materials Science, Energy, and Nano-Engineering (MSN) Department at Mohammed VI Polytechnic University focuses on leveraging innovative research and education to address Moroccan and African challenges, promoting solutions and entrepreneurship while training future scientists, innovators, and entrepreneurs. Research within MSN is structured around five main areas: Energy Storage, Surface Technology, metallurgy, Polymers and Composites, and Sustainable Materials. The department, with more than 120 researchers, PhD students, and numerous national and international partnerships, is becoming a key player in Morocco's materials research landscape. MSN coordinates a Master of Science program in Materials Science and Engineering, alongside several executive master's programs.

Description of the position

Assistant Professor in Electrochemical Energy Storage and Battery Recycling, focus on responsibilities such as conducting innovative research in battery technologies, promoting sustainable energy solutions, and leading educational efforts in these fields. Qualifications should include a PhD in a relevant field, experience with electrochemical systems and materials science, and a strong track record of scholarly publications. The role should emphasize teaching, research, and collaboration, aiming to advance the institution's contributions to sustainable energy storage, advanced, sustainable and low-cost recycling process for lithium-ion batteries”.

Position Responsibilities and expertise:

  • Conduct research projects in electrochemical energy storage and battery recycling, focusing on innovative material applications and sustainability in energy storage solutions.
  • Investigate and develop new materials and technologies for improving the efficiency and lifespan of battery systems, with a particular emphasis on recyclability and environmental impact.
  • Engage in the development of advanced characterization techniques for battery materials and electrochemical systems to enhance performance.
  • Collaborate with national and international partners to advance the field of electrochemical energy storage and contribute to global sustainability efforts.
  • Disseminate research findings through high-impact publications, presentations, and intellectual property filings, ensuring knowledge transfer and technological advancement.
  • Oversee the management and coordination of research projects, ensuring milestones are achieved and align with the strategic goals of the department and institution.
